Output 84da3b7c6ab441e900897c1488345d3dc275abcf88952f43c938c40609e16454:3

value
44902428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85d5caca189aa15bf0f3be81cc7cc4ac0c04fc49 OP_EQUAL
address
3DtfubWzKqCz5RWwGwXjUzsr1C3VtKapbc
transaction
84da3b7c6ab441e900897c1488345d3dc275abcf88952f43c938c40609e16454
spent
true